LLM服务中模型版本发布流程

风吹过的夏天 +0/-0 0 0 正常 2025-12-24T07:01:19 版本管理 · 部署 · 大模型

在LLM服务中,模型版本发布流程的规范化管理至关重要。本文将介绍一个完整的模型发布流程,包括版本控制、测试验证和部署上线等关键环节。

版本管理

使用Git进行版本控制是标准做法。建议采用语义化版本命名:v1.0.0,其中主版本号表示重大变更,次版本号表示功能更新,修订号表示bug修复。

# 创建新版本分支
git checkout -b release/v1.2.0
# 提交模型文件和配置
 git add . && git commit -m "Release v1.2.0"

模型测试验证

发布前必须进行充分的测试验证,包括功能测试、性能测试和安全测试。

import unittest

class TestModelVersion(unittest.TestCase):
    def test_inference_accuracy(self):
        # 测试推理准确性
        pass
    
    def test_performance_metrics(self):
        # 测试响应时间等指标
        pass

部署发布

使用Docker容器化部署,结合Kubernetes进行服务编排。

# docker-compose.yml
version: '3'
services:
  llm-api:
    image: my-llm:v1.2.0
    ports:
      - "8000:8000"

通过以上步骤,可确保模型版本发布的规范性和可追溯性。

推广
广告位招租

讨论

0/2000
Ethan806
Ethan806 · 2026-01-08T10:24:58
版本控制用Git是常识,但真正落地时往往只停留在提交信息格式化层面。建议加入自动化脚本校验提交内容是否符合规范,避免‘看起来很美’的流程陷阱。
WarmMaster
WarmMaster · 2026-01-08T10:24:58
测试验证部分太泛泛而谈,缺乏具体指标和工具链。实际项目中应明确准确率阈值、TPS要求等,否则就是走过场。建议引入模型A/B测试框架做灰度验证。